Performing a cleansing spell will help to cleanse your sick friends of their illness and of any problems that might interfere with their recovery, such as feelings of vulnerability and depression.
Before beginning, be mindful of your intentions; a person may need to go through a period of illness before s/he can be well again. Say "for the highest good" or "by divine will" before performing healing spells to show that you are honoring the process of the illness, as well as wishing for your friends' recovery.
PERFORMING YOUR RITUAL
You will need:
~1 Pale blue pillar candle
~2 Flowers
~3 A memento of your sick friend--such as a picture or a piece of their jewelry
~4 Natural sea salt
You may perform this ritual up to 3 times a day.
~1. NO DISTURBANCES--Find a quiet place to perform your ritual.
~2 HEALING FLOWERS--Place the flowers in a vase and set them down beside the candle.
~3 REMEMBERING THE SICK--Place the memento of your friend that you have chosen beside the candle.
~4 BIND YOUR SPELL--Sprinkle a loose circle of natural sea salt around the group of items you have set up in order to define your magical area.
~5 CANDLE MAGIC--Light your candle and watch it slowly burn.
~6 THINKING OF YOU--Sit quietly for 15 minutes and imagine your friends' pain or sickness dissolving into the salt.
~7 GROUND THE SPELL--Blow out your candle, sweep up the salt, and dispose of it into some earth (away from plants as salt can damage them).
CANDLES FOR CHANGE
Candles represent fire which gives out the heat and light necessary for life. Candles also symbolize transformation--our problems dissolving along with the wax.
~Use a pale blue candle, as in the above spell, to bring serenity, happiness and protection.
~Use a wide or pillar candle so that it can be lit and relit throughout your friends' illness. A slow burning candle is best, as recovery takes time.
~If your friend is undergoing surgery, use a violet candle, as this represents success and victory over the challenge.
~Use a black candle if your friend has been emotionally hurt, or is depressed.

FLOWERS FOR LIFE
Flowers are filled with the Suns' golden energy, making them an ideal ingredient in healing spells and a perfect gift for a sick friend even when you aren't casting a spell. Good flowers to include are:
~Marigolds, which represent and remind us of the life-giving Sun, promote rest, recovery and renewal.
~Red geraniums, the flower associated with strong and courageous Mars, the god of war, aid a speedy recovery.
~Cyclamen offers protection from setbacks during sleep and convalescence.
~Give a sick friend a potted plant instead of cut flowers. Those who watch the living, breathing plant will gain strength as they recover and their health blossoms.
~White roses promote peace of mind and tranquility. White is the color of purity, washing away our worries and ills.
